 Use of human milk is the preferred food substrate for neonates due to its immunologic properties and better tolerance by the immature GI tract. There is a dose-dependent correlation in the first month of life for reduction of feeding intolerance, nosocomial infection, necrotizing enterocolitis (NEC), chronic lung disease and retinopathy of prematurity compared to formula feeding.
